43F - Hell Train: The Floor of Death (1): This is the two hundred and thirty-second chapter of Volume 2 of Tower of God.
Synopsis[]
Having learned to produce a single baang for Shinwonryu, a tired Baam then goes on to clear the 42F stage test using the skill he had learned. Khun, Androssi and the rest of their group also clear their individual 42F stage tests. Afterwards, Hockney reveals more harrowing information about the 43rd Floor (and himself) and asserts that he wouldn't be going there. Surprised by the news, Sachi and Boro discuss what they had heard when Khun and Baam come in. Elsewhere, Yuri and Evan talk about the dangers of the upcoming Floor. As the train enters the 43rd Floor, the lights outside dim to nothing.
Almost a month later, the train finally arrives at the centre of the 43rd Floor with its landscape terrifying the Regulars. Hwa Ryun tells them they had arrived and for them to get ready to jump as there wasn't a proper station there. Khun states that there was nothing there but Hwa Ryun explains that they weren't looking at the real 43rd Floor just the corpse of the deceased Floor Guardian. Meanwhile, Rachel and her crew also get ready to exit the train, with Hoaqin being told he could leave the train thanks the to the mechanics of the Floor.
Elsewhere in the train, Karaka comes across an impenetrable door, figuring it must be a hidden car, before getting ready to exit the train as well. At that, everyone gets ready to go to the 43rd Floor!

This week, we see a bit of Baam using the Divine Whirlpool technique.
I had to think deeply about the visual I wanted for the Divine Whirlpool,
and I, unlike how Shinsu previously looked, wanted to go for a "light" based, or something primal...
Actually, Shinsu itself was based on the concept that water is the source of life so it's an extension of the same idea, in a way.
And the Divine Whirlpool is not even in its final form yet, so you'll get to see it developed further.
Androssi and Khun both developed in some manner, the details to be revealed in the Floor of Death. (Buy the previews..?)
Khun and Androssi will both go through a lot of changes in the Floor of Death.
